Chinese Acupuncture & Moxibustion ; (12): 1071-1076, 2016.
Artículo en Chino | WPRIM | ID: wpr-323753

RESUMEN

<p><b>OBJECTIVE</b>To observe the influence of electroacupuncture (EA) at lower-sea points of stomach, large intestine, small intestine and gallbladder on interleukin-1β (IL-1β), high mobility group protein 1 (HMGB 1) and alpha 7 nicotinic acetylcholine receptor (nAchR α7) in rats with acute gastric mucosal lesion (AGML), so as to explore whether there is relative specificity in treating gastric viscera disease by stimulating Zusanli (ST 36).</p><p><b>METHODS</b>Sixty healthy SD rats were randomly assigned into a blank group, a model group, a Zusanli group, a Shangjuxu group, a Xiajuxu group and a Yanglingquan group, ten rats in each one (half male and half female). The WRS method was applied to induce the AGML model except the rats in the blank group. The rats in the blank group were treated with routine diet; the rats in the model group were treated with immobilization at rat platform, 30 min per time; the rats in the Zusanli group, Shangjuxu group, Xiajuxu group and Yanglingquan group were treated with acupuncture and connected with EA device (dilatational wave 10 Hz/50 Hz, positive electrode on the left side and negative electrode on the right side, intensity was appropriate when rat hind leg slightly shook), 30 min per time. The treatment was given once a day. After consecutive 10-day treatment, the gastric tissue was collected and the damage of gastric mucosa was evaluated; ELISA method was applied to measure the content of serum IL-1β and tissue HMGB 1; the Western blot method was applied to measure the expression of nAchR α7 receptor.</p><p><b>RESULTS</b>(1) Compared with the model group, the ulcer index (UI) of gastric mucosa, serum IL-1β and tissue HMGB 1 were lower, and the expression of nAchR α7 was increased in the remaining groups (<0.05,<0.01). (2) Compared with the Zusanli group, the UI of gastric tissue, serum IL-1β and tissue HMGB 1 were higher in the Shangjuxu group, Xiajuxu group and Yanglingquan group (<0.05,<0.01), and the expression of nAchRα7 was reduced in the Yanglingquan group (<0.01).</p><p><b>CONCLUSIONS</b>(1) EA at digestive system-related lower-sea points, through IL-1β, HMGB 1 and nAchR α7, could regulate immune response, lighten inflammatory reaction and reduce mucosal injury, which could realize the intervention effect on AGML rats. (2) From the comparison, it is concluded the intervention effect of Zusanli group is superior to the other groups, partly indicating the relative specificity between Zusanli and stomach.</p>

Chinese Journal of Schistosomiasis Control ; (6): 337-338, 2014.
Artículo en Chino | WPRIM | ID: wpr-451083

RESUMEN

Objective To discuss the therapy for acute gastric mucosal lesion(AGML)after pericardial devascularization of advanced schistosomiasis. Methods Fifteen advanced schistosomiasis patients with AGML after pericardial devascularization re-ceived supporting therapy,reducing stomach acid and protecting gastric mucosa therapy,reducing gastric blood flow therapy,en-doscopic spraying topical hemostatic agents or electric coagulation therapy,etc. Results After pericardial devascularization of ad-vanced schistosomiasis,15 patients occurred AGML,and among which,10 cases occurred from 8 to 14 days,and the shortest pe-riod was 5 days and the longest was 23 days. Among the 15 patients,13 patients were cured(86.7%),and 2 died. Conclusion The comprehensive therapy including supporting therapy,reducing gastric acid and protecting gastric mucosa,and endoscopic he-mostasis is effective in the treatment of AGML.
